Presilting sequences for 0-Auslander extriangulated categories

Abstract

Let C\mathscr{C} be a reduced 00-Auslander extriangulated category. Motivated by Pan--Zhu silting reduction for such categories, we introduce the notion of (signed) presilting sequences in C\mathscr{C} and establish a bijection between (signed) presilting sequences in C\mathscr{C} and (signed) τ\tau-exceptional sequences over Λ=EndC(P)\Lambda = \text{End}_{\mathscr{C}}(P), where PP is a projective generator of C\mathscr{C}. This correspondence provides a new perspective on the Buan--Marsh bijection between signed τ\tau-exceptional sequences and ordered support τ\tau-rigid objects. Furthermore, we introduce a new category M(C)\mathfrak{M}(\mathscr{C}), called the τ\tau-cluster morphism category of C\mathscr{C}, whose objects are certain extension-closed subcategories of C\mathscr{C} and whose morphisms are described in terms of signed presilting sequences. As an application, we recover the τ\tau-cluster morphism category of Λ\Lambda from M(C)\mathfrak{M}(\mathscr{C}).
